Interesting take from TCU AD Chris Del Conte on the future of the TCU-SMU rivalry:

"Del Conte said both he and head football coach Gary Patterson enjoy scheduling one marquee game against a BCS opponent, one FCS (formerly I-AA) opponent and a game against SMU to fill TCU’s out-of-conference football schedule each year."
